This past weekend the Ocala Gran Prix circuit hosted the mid-series double-header event (rounds 3 & 4 of six) of the 2014 Florida Winter Tour FK Racing series. A weekend marked my poruing rain, but also plenty of entertainment and action-packed racing with Birel claiming the spotlight.
In the Tag Senior, in fact, American driver Dan Roeper, who just joined the Birel team, debuted at the wheel of a Birel RY30 S6 in the best of all possible ways: besides a pole position and a fastest lap, the Saturday final race victory.
His impressive performance on Saturday, amidst difficult track conditions and a shuffling field, made for a real racing show for all fans watching. And Dan also kept up the show in Sunday's round 4, proving he is competitive in any condition: despite the many contacts, in fact, he closed the final race with a nice 4th place and once more the best lap.
The Birel-equipped MRP Motorsport team also collected nice results with Matt Solarczyk in TagJunior, 2nd in Round 3 and 6th in Round 4, and with Kurt Mathewson in the Shifter Masters, twice on the podium: 2nd on Saturday and 3rd on Sunday.
